truthfulness

/ˈtrʌθ.fʊlnəs/ noun · British & US

What does truthfulness mean?

noun

The quality of being truthful; the state of being honest and sincere. Truthfulness is often characterized by a willingness to tell the truth, even if it is difficult or uncomfortable.

Example

"Her truthfulness in the face of adversity earned her the respect of her colleagues."
